Applying Lotion or Ointment
Applying lotion or ointment is a crucial step in the healing process, helping to keep the skin moist and promote healing.
Using a thin layer of unscented lotion or tattoo ointment, applying 1-2 times daily, is usually recommended.
It is essential to choose a lotion or ointment that is fragrance-free and non-comedogenic to avoid any irritation.
Some popular options include Cetaphil, Aquaphor, and Bacitracin, which can be applied lightly to the affected area.
The key is to keep the skin moist but not suffocated, allowing it to breathe and heal naturally.

Washing and Drying the Tattoo
Washing the tattoo is a critical step in the aftercare process, requiring gentle soap and clean water to prevent infection and promote healing.
The area should be washed a few times daily, using a clean paper towel to pat dry, allowing it to air-dry for up to an hour.
This helps prevent bacterial growth and keeps the tattoo clean, reducing the risk of complications and ensuring a smooth recovery.
Proper drying is also essential, as excess moisture can lead to scabbing and delay the healing process, so it’s crucial to follow the aftercare instructions carefully.

Avoiding Strenuous Activity and Scratching
It is essential to avoid strenuous activity and scratching to prevent irritation and infection.
Scratching can lead to scarring and delayed healing, while strenuous activity can cause friction and irritation.
Avoiding these activities will help promote healing and prevent complications.
Individuals should also avoid picking at scabs and exfoliating the area, as this can cause further irritation.

Applying Aquaphor or Bacitracin
Applying Aquaphor or Bacitracin is a crucial step in the healing process, and it is essential to follow the instructions carefully.
The product should be applied 2-3 times a day, and it is vital to keep the application light.
This will help the tattoo to heal quickly and effectively, and it will also prevent any complications.
The application of Aquaphor or Bacitracin should be continued for the first 5-7 days or until the tattoo starts to flake or peel like a sunburn.
It is also important to note that the product should be applied thinly and evenly, and it should not be over-applied.
